hass.tibber_prices/docs/user/docs
Julian Pawlowski d0f7ba321b docs: document statistics optimization and fix entity ID examples
Add coverage for the state_class/statistics table optimization across
both user and developer documentation.

docs/user/docs/configuration.md:
- Add 'Price Sensor Statistics' section explaining that only 3 sensors
  write to the HA statistics database (current_interval_price,
  current_interval_price_base, average_price_today)
- Fix incorrect entity ID examples: remove non-existent _override suffix
  from recorder exclude globs, Developer Tools example, and seasonal
  automation example (actual IDs: number.*_best_price_flexibility etc.)

docs/developer/docs/recorder-optimization.md:
- Add 'Long-Term Statistics Optimization (state_class)' section covering
  the statistics/statistics_short_term table dimension, which is distinct
  from _unrecorded_attributes (state_attributes table)
- Documents the MONETARY device_class constraint (MEASUREMENT blocked by
  hassfest, only TOTAL or None valid), the 3 sensors keeping TOTAL with
  rationale, the 23 sensors set to None, and ~88% write reduction
- Includes comparison table: _unrecorded_attributes vs state_class

Impact: Users now understand the built-in statistics optimization and
have correct recorder exclude examples. Developers understand both
optimization layers and their interaction.
2026-04-06 12:58:02 +00:00
..
actions.md docs(user): unify entity ID examples and add "Entity ID tip" across guides 2025-12-25 19:20:37 +00:00
automation-examples.md docs(user): unify entity ID examples and add "Entity ID tip" across guides 2025-12-25 19:20:37 +00:00
chart-examples.md docs(user): unify entity ID examples and add "Entity ID tip" across guides 2025-12-25 19:20:37 +00:00
concepts.md git commit -m "feat(docs): add dual Docusaurus sites with custom branding and Giscus integration 2025-12-06 01:37:06 +00:00
configuration.md docs: document statistics optimization and fix entity ID examples 2026-04-06 12:58:02 +00:00
dashboard-examples.md docs(user): unify entity ID examples and add "Entity ID tip" across guides 2025-12-25 19:20:37 +00:00
dynamic-icons.md docs(user): unify entity ID examples and add "Entity ID tip" across guides 2025-12-25 19:20:37 +00:00
faq.md docs(user): unify entity ID examples and add "Entity ID tip" across guides 2025-12-25 19:20:37 +00:00
glossary.md refactor(currency)!: rename major/minor to base/subunit currency terminology 2025-12-11 08:26:30 +00:00
icon-colors.md docs(user): unify entity ID examples and add "Entity ID tip" across guides 2025-12-25 19:20:37 +00:00
installation.md docs(user): add comprehensive average sensor documentation 2025-12-18 15:15:00 +00:00
intro.md refactor(currency)!: rename major/minor to base/subunit currency terminology 2025-12-11 08:26:30 +00:00
period-calculation.md docs(period-calculation): document flat-day behavior and diagnostic attributes 2026-04-06 12:18:59 +00:00
sensors.md docs(user): unify entity ID examples and add "Entity ID tip" across guides 2025-12-25 19:20:37 +00:00
troubleshooting.md git commit -m "feat(docs): add dual Docusaurus sites with custom branding and Giscus integration 2025-12-06 01:37:06 +00:00